最新动态 48 阅读

短视频仿抖音系统的架构挑战与突破

在移动互联网高速发展的今天,短视频平台如抖音凭借其强大的用户粘性与内容生态,成为现象级应用。越来越多的企业与开发者尝试打造“短视频仿抖音”类产品,但真正能实现高并发、低延迟、良好用户体验的系统却寥寥无...

在移动互联网高速发展的今天,短视频平台如抖音凭借其强大的用户粘性与内容生态,成为现象级应用。越来越多的企业与开发者尝试打造“短视频仿抖音”类产品,但真正能实现高并发、低延迟、良好用户体验的系统却寥寥无几。究其原因,核心在于缺乏一个科学合理、可扩展、高性能的技术架构与完善的系统解决方案。
<a href=管理系统、技术架构、手机视频应用、系统集成、系统解决方案、短视频仿抖音" style="max-width: 100%; height: auto; border-radius: 8px; box-shadow: 0 2px 8px rgba(0,0,0,0.1);" />
一、问题:仿抖音类系统面临的现实挑战 构建一个类似抖音的短视频手机应用,远不止于UI界面的模仿,其背后涉及复杂的技术架构支撑。首先,这类系统需要应对海量用户的并发访问,特别是在热门视频、挑战赛等场景下,瞬间流量激增对后端服务是巨大考验。其次,视频的上传、转码、存储与分发涉及高带宽与高计算需求,传统架构难以支撑。再者,推荐算法的实时性与精准度、用户行为的实时追踪与分析,以及多端(iOS/Android/Web)的协同体验,都给系统集成带来极大难度。 许多初期项目在设计时忽视了系统架构的整体规划,比如未充分考虑负载均衡策略,导致服务器在高峰期频繁宕机;或者未做合理的系统组件拆分,使得功能迭代困难、维护成本高企。这些问题不仅影响产品上线进度,更可能因用户体验差而错失市场机会。 二、解决方案:以技术架构为核心,构建高效稳定的系统解决方案 针对上述问题,一个成熟的“短视频仿抖音”系统必须依托科学的技术架构与系统工程方法,从系统组件、数据流、服务分层到部署运维进行全方位设计。 1. 系统架构设计理念 我们建议采用“微服务+分层解耦”的架构设计理念,将整个系统拆分为多个独立部署、可扩展的服务模块,包括:用户服务、视频上传与处理服务、推荐服务、互动服务(评论/点赞)、内容分发服务、通知服务、搜索服务等。每个服务通过API网关对外提供标准化接口,内部通过消息队列(如Kafka/RabbitMQ)进行异步通信,提升系统整体响应能力与容错性。 2. 架构图示意(文字描述) - 客户端层:包括iOS、Android及Web前端,通过CDN加速静态资源加载,视频播放采用自适应码率技术保障流畅体验。 - 接入层:使用API网关进行请求路由、身份验证与限流,同时结合负载均衡器(如Nginx、HAProxy或云服务LB)分发用户请求至后端微服务集群,确保高可用与横向扩展能力。 - 应用服务层:包括用户管理、视频处理、推荐引擎、互动与社交、内容管理等微服务,各服务独立部署,支持弹性扩缩容。 - 数据层:采用分布式数据库(如MongoDB、Cassandra)存储用户与内容元数据,Redis缓存热点数据,对象存储(如AWS S3、阿里云OSS)用于视频文件存储,HBase或Elasticsearch支持大规模数据检索与分析。 - 基础设施层:通过容器化(Docker + Kubernetes)实现服务部署自动化与资源调度最优化,结合DevOps工具链实现持续集成与交付。
管理系统、技术架构、手机视频应用、系统集成、系统解决方案、短视频仿抖音
3. 负载均衡的关键作用 在高并发短视频系统中,负载均衡不仅是技术实现的细节,更是系统稳定性的基石。通过动态分配用户请求至多个服务实例,负载均衡有效防止单点过载,提升系统整体吞吐量与容错能力。结合健康检查与自动故障转移机制,即便部分节点出现问题,也能保证服务不中断,用户体验不受影响。 4. 系统集成与短视频业务流程优化 系统集成方面,需重点关注各微服务之间的数据一致性、事件驱动机制与接口标准化。例如,用户上传视频后,触发转码、审核、存储、索引与推荐等多个流程,通过消息队列实现异步协作,既提高效率,又降低耦合。此外,推荐系统应基于用户行为数据进行实时计算与模型训练,结合深度学习算法,为用户持续提供个性化内容,这是提升用户粘性的关键。 三、总结:系统思维驱动下的短视频平台架构未来 打造一款成功的“短视频仿抖音”手机应用,绝非简单功能堆砌,而是系统工程能力的全面体现。从技术架构的顶层设计,到负载均衡、微服务拆分、系统集成与性能优化,每一个环节都至关重要。 本文提出的架构方案,以高并发、高可用、易扩展为核心目标,通过科学的系统组件分析与合理的部署策略,不仅能够支撑千万级用户规模,还能为后续功能迭代与业务拓展提供灵活空间。对于想要进入短视频赛道的团队而言,构建一个扎实、高效的系统解决方案,将是决定产品成败的关键第一步。 只有站在系统思维的高度,深入理解架构设计背后的逻辑与权衡,才能在激烈的市场竞争中脱颖而出,真正打造出具有影响力的短视频平台。

魅思视频团队将继续致力为用户提供最优质的视频平台解决方案,感谢您的持续关注和支持!